仕様
| 属性 | 値 |
| PartStatus | Active |
| TransistorType | NPN |
| Current-Collector(Ic)(Max) | 1 A |
| Voltage-CollectorEmitterBreakdown(Max) | 80 V |
| VceSaturation(Max)@Ib,Ic | 500mV @ 50mA, 500mA |
| Current-CollectorCutoff(Max) | 10µA (ICBO) |
| DCCurrentGain(hFE)(Min)@Ic,Vce | 50 @ 500mA, 10V |
| Power-Max | 800 mW |
| OperatingTemperature | -65°C ~ 200°C (TJ) |
| MountingType | Through Hole |
| Package/Case | TO-205AA, TO-5-3 Metal Can |
| SupplierDevicePackage | TO-5 |
| BaseProductNumber | 2N3019 |
| Grade | Military |
| Qualification | MIL-PRF-19500/391 |
